[PATCH] D50831: [XRay][compiler-rt] Remove MAP_NORESERVE from XRay allocations

This reverses an earlier decision to allow seg-faulting from the
XRay-allocated memory if it turns out that the system cannot provide
physical memory backing that cannot be swapped in/out on Linux.
This addresses http://llvm.org/PR38588.

template <class T> static T *allocRaw(size_t N) {
// TODO: Report errors?
- // We use MAP_NORESERVE on platforms where it's supported to ensure that the
- // pages we're allocating for XRay never end up in pages that can be swapped
- // in/out. We're doing this because for FDR mode, we want to ensure that
- // writes to the buffers stay resident in memory to prevent XRay itself from
- // causing swapping/thrashing.
- //
- // In the case when XRay pages cannot be swapped in/out or there's not enough
- // RAM to back these pages, we're willing to cause a segmentation fault
- // instead of introducing latency in the measurement. We assume here that
- // there are enough pages that are swappable in/out outside of the buffers
- // being used by FDR mode (which are bounded and configurable anyway) to allow
- // us to keep using always-resident memory.
- //
- // TODO: Make this configurable?
void *A = reinterpret_cast<void *>(
internal_mmap(NULL, N * sizeof(T), PROT_WRITE | PROT_READ,
- MAP_ANONYMOUS | MAP_PRIVATE | MAP_NORESERVE, -1, 0));
+ MAP_ANONYMOUS | MAP_PRIVATE, -1, 0));
return (A == MAP_FAILED) ? nullptr : reinterpret_cast<T *>(A);
}
